How to play The Elder Scrolls Online for free
Until March 27, you can play The Elder Scrolls Online for free on PC, Mac, PlayStation 4, and Xbox One. All you need to do is register on the official site of The Elder Scrolls Online for a platform of your choice.
After that, you can download the game and create an account. Keep in mind that you need PlayStation Plus or Xbox Live Gold on consoles. If you have used free playtime in ESO before, you can continue where you left off.
Also cool: In addition to your free week in ESO, you get 500 crowns for the real money shop. You can buy pets, mounts, emotes, or loot boxes with those.
